What is a floor heating water divider

The floor heating water divider is composed of two parts: water separation and water collection, which are collectively referred to as floor heating water dividers. The water distributor is a water distribution device used to connect various heating pipes and water supply pipes in the water system. The water collector is a water collecting device used to connect the return pipes of various heating pipes in the water system. The main accessories of the floor heating water divider are water divider, water collector, inner section head, filter, lock valve, joint head, valve, exhaust valve, heat energy meter.

The working principle of the floor heating water separator

The floor heating water separator is the control center of the whole floor heating system. After entering the room, it enters the main bar of the floor heating water separator after passing through the multi-function filter. In this link, the filter filters out the impurities in the heating medium to prevent the impurities from entering the underground pipe network and blocking the pipeline. The main bar is installed horizontally, so that the heat medium is evenly distributed to the floor heating branch pipes by using the principle of the same height and equal pressure. After the heat exchange system, each branch pipe flows back to the main bar of the water collector, and then flows into the water return port. in the heating system. Types of floor heating water distributors

1. Basic type

It consists of water distribution main pipes and water collection main pipes. A ball valve is installed on each branch port of the sub-collection main pipe, and a manual exhaust valve is installed on the sub-collection main pipe. The basic diverter does not have a flow adjustment function.

2. Standard type

The structure of the standard type water collector is the same as the basic type, except that the ball valve on each main pipe is replaced by a flow control valve. replace. Replace the manual exhaust valves on the two main pipes with automatic exhaust valves. The standard water collector can precisely adjust the flow of each loop, and even the flow adjustment of the deluxe standard water collector can realize artificial intelligence adjustment.

3. Functional type

In addition to all the functions of the standard type water manifold, the functional manifold also has the functions of temperature, pressure Display function, automatic flow adjustment function, automatic mixing water heat exchange function, thermal energy metering function, automatic indoor temperature control function, wireless and remote control function.

The role of the floor heating water separator

1. Adjust the temperature

The floor heating water separator is It is used for diversion. If the full water flow rate is large and the circulation is fast, the indoor temperature will be high; if the valve of each channel is half-open, or a single half-open, the amount of hot water in the pipeline will be reduced, the water circulation will be slow, and the corresponding indoor temperature will be Low; if the hot water is completely turned off, it will not circulate, which means that there is no heating in the room, so the indoor temperature can be adjusted by making good use of the floor heating water divider.

Tips: If you want to accurately control the room temperature, it is best to install a special floor heating thermostat.

2. Sub-room heating

When the floor heating system is designed and installed for large units, water pipes and return pipes will be installed in different areas, and each water pipe corresponds to one channel. Water divider, when there is no one in an area for a long time, the user can choose to turn off the water divider to achieve the purpose of room heating.

3. Diversion and voltage regulation

The water divider can divide the water in the water pipe, so that each water pipe can achieve the effect of pressure balance. There are corresponding valves for the inlet and outlet water, which can adjust the size of the water flow and achieve the balance of the water flow.

What material is good for the floor heating water distributor

In order to prevent corrosion, the water collector is generally made of corrosion-resistant metal or synthetic material. Commonly used materials are copper, stainless steel, nickel-plated copper, nickel-plated alloys, and high-temperature plastics.

The stainless steel material of the floor heating water divider has the longest service life, followed by the copper material, the aluminum material has a shorter service life, the plastic water divider is fast in construction, and there are many aluminum water dividers used in the project.



Floor heating water separator installation
Installation location

1. Multiple locations can be selected: As long as the design is reasonable, many locations Floor heating water dividers can be installed, such as bathrooms, kitchen balconies, etc.

2. Best location: It is generally installed on the wall below the wall-hung boiler, which is easy to operate and easy to discharge.

Installation requirements

1. The water separator is installed on the wall and in a special box, usually in the kitchen.

2. The valve below the water collector should be installed horizontally above 30cm from the floor.

3. The water supply valve is installed in front of the water distributor, and the return valve is installed behind the water collector.

4. The filter is installed in front of the water separator.

Installation steps

1. Connect the water inlet and outlet: First, connect the water inlet and outlet of each loop heating pipe to the water distributor and the water collector respectively.

2. Corresponding installation of valves: On the water supply connection pipeline before the water distributor, valves, filters and drain pipes should be installed in the direction of water flow.

3. Bypass: A bypass pipe should be set between the main water inlet pipe of the water distributor and the main water outlet pipe of the water collector. valve.

4. Set manual or automatic exhaust valve: Manual or automatic exhaust valve should be set on water distributor and water collector, and automatic exhaust valve should be installed as far as possible.

The first use of the floor heating water separator

The picture of the floor heating water separator

1. The first time Slow switch: When the installed floor heating starts for the first time, it is necessary to open the water supply valve on the floor heating sub-catchment. The horizontal state is on, and the vertical state is the watch off. At this time, pay attention to the slow opening speed. If you open it directly, there will be leakage in the sub-catchment, and the hot water will flow out directly, which is dangerous.

2. Exhaust when debugging for the first time: Same as the radiator, the installed floor heating pipes will have a lot of air. It is difficult to achieve normal heat dissipation if it is not smooth. It is very important to debug the exhaust in time. Close all valves before exhausting and exhaust them one by one.

How to use the floor heating water divider

1. The water divider can control the water supply flow of each room or area by branch. For example, if any one of the rotary core valves on the water divider is closed by half, this water channel will be heated. The temperature of the room will decrease.

2. The manual exhaust valve on the water distributor, if the heating is not smooth and the air is blocked in winter, the user can use the exhaust device to manually exhaust the air in the floor heating pipeline. Make sure that the hot water circulates properly.

3. There is a filter on the front end of the water separator. During the heating period every year, the user regularly or irregularly removes the filter screen at the lower end of the filter, cleans it, and installs it to ensure the cleanliness of the water pipe. After heating, the pipe network should be flushed with clean water.

4. If you are away from home for a long time, the main valve of the water separator can be used to reduce the circulating water volume, and it must not be completely closed. If the room is not heated throughout the winter, the water in the pipe should be drained.

How to exhaust the floor heating water distributor

First prepare a water discharge pipe and water container; find the water inlet pipe and water outlet pipe, close the valve, then open the water valve of each water distribution pipe, and rotate it to 90 degrees. Begin to deflate; gas will be discharged at the beginning, and when water flows out, close the deflation valve. The geothermal water separator should be replaced every few years

The service life of most geothermal water separators is about 10 years, which means that it needs to be replaced every 10 years, but the specific situation depends on the water Quality, if the water quality is relatively poor, then it needs to be replaced every 7 years or so.
